1
大型网站如何存储数百万个用户/通行证组合?我在问如何将数据存储在数据库中 - 或者他们甚至使用数据库吗?他们如何几乎立即扫描数百万条记录?像谷歌,雅虎等网站如何存储他们的用户/通行证?
大型网站如何存储数百万个用户/通行证组合?我在问如何将数据存储在数据库中 - 或者他们甚至使用数据库吗?他们如何几乎立即扫描数百万条记录?像谷歌,雅虎等网站如何存储他们的用户/通行证?
散列索引。如果你使用一个数字,唯一的用户标识符,你可以假设一些冲突(如果设置正确)并且散列索引是你最好的选择。
http://en.wikipedia.org/wiki/Hash_table
是的,他们确实使用的数据库。通常是多个负载平衡服务器请参阅负载想法平衡对于SQL Server这个问题,因为有很多方法:
https://stackoverflow.com/questions/761502/sql-server-load-balancing
负载平衡的一种流行的方式被称为“建立联盟”,由微软,但它几乎蔓延的查询请求,并允许它由多个服务器(afaik)提供服务。
如果表格已正确编制索引,则数百万条记录是无用的。 –
表格是如何索引的? –
您有没有找到我的答案没有提供的东西?如果不是,请接受。 – vdoogs